Guardians of the Galaxy 2 cast is one of the most celebrated ensembles in the Marvel Cinematic Universe. Released in 2017, this sequel to the 2014 film brought back the beloved characters while introducing fresh faces that added depth to the story. Directed by James Gunn, the movie expanded on the intergalactic adventures of the ragtag team, leaving fans in awe. Chris Pratt as Peter Quill/Star-Lord

Chris Pratt, best known for his role as Andy Dwyer in "Parks and Recreation," took on the role of Peter Quill/Star-Lord in Guardians of the Galaxy 2. Pratt's transformation into a leading man in the MCU was nothing short of remarkable. His portrayal of Quill, the leader of the Guardians, showcased his comedic timing, charm, and ability to convey complex emotions.

Zoe Saldana as Gamora

Zoe Saldana, famous for her roles in Avatar and Star Trek, played the role of Gamora, the adoptive daughter of Thanos and a skilled warrior. Saldana's portrayal of Gamora brought a sense of vulnerability and strength to the character, making her one of the most beloved members of the Guardians of the Galaxy 2 cast.

Saldana's Contribution to Gamora's Development

In Guardians of the Galaxy 2, Gamora's character arc focused on her relationship with her sister Nebula and her growing independence from Thanos. Saldana's ability to convey these emotions through her performance was crucial in developing Gamora's character. Her chemistry with Karen Gillan, who played Nebula, added layers to the story, highlighting the complex sibling dynamics.

Dave Bautista as Drax

Dave Bautista, a former professional wrestler, brought a unique perspective to the role of Drax, the Destroyer. Known for his raw physicality and emotional depth, Bautista's portrayal of Drax added humor and heart to the Guardians of the Galaxy 2 cast.

Bautista's Approach to Drax

In the sequel, Drax's character evolved, showing a softer side while maintaining his brute strength. Bautista's ability to balance comedy with emotion made Drax a fan favorite. His interactions with other characters, particularly with Groot and Rocket, provided some of the film's most memorable moments.

Vin Diesel as Groot

Vin Diesel, a Hollywood icon, lent his voice to the lovable tree-like creature, Groot. Despite only saying three words—"I am Groot"—Diesel's performance brought immense depth and emotion to the character. Groot's growth (literally and metaphorically) in Guardians of the Galaxy 2 was a highlight of the film.

Groot's Evolution in the Sequel

In Guardians of the Galaxy 2, Baby Groot became a fan favorite, stealing scenes with his adorable antics. Diesel's ability to convey Groot's emotions through tone and inflection added to the character's charm. The film explored Groot's bond with Rocket, showcasing their friendship and loyalty to each other.

Bradley Cooper as Rocket

Bradley Cooper, known for his versatile performances in films like "Silver Linings Playbook" and "A Star Is Born," voiced Rocket, the genetically modified raccoon. Cooper's portrayal of Rocket brought wit, sarcasm, and vulnerability to the character, making him a standout in the Guardians of the Galaxy 2 cast.

Cooper's Influence on Rocket's Character

Rocket's character arc in the sequel focused on his search for identity and belonging. Cooper's ability to convey these emotions through his voice acting added depth to the character. His chemistry with Vin Diesel, who voiced Groot, created some of the film's most heartfelt moments.

Karen Gillan as Nebula

Karen Gillan, best known for her role as Amy Pond in "Doctor Who," played the role of Nebula, Gamora's adoptive sister and a formidable warrior. Gillan's performance brought a sense of complexity and depth to Nebula, making her a compelling character in the Guardians of the Galaxy 2 cast.

Gillan's Transformation into Nebula

Gillan underwent a significant physical transformation for the role, including a full-body prosthetic suit and blue skin. Her dedication to the role added authenticity to Nebula's character. In the sequel, Nebula's journey focused on her relationship with Gamora and her quest for redemption, making her one of the most intriguing characters in the film.

Michael Rooker as Yondu

Michael Rooker, a veteran actor with a long career in film and television, played the role of Yondu Udonta, the leader of the Ravagers and a father figure to Peter Quill. Rooker's portrayal of Yondu added heart and humor to the Guardians of the Galaxy 2 cast.

Rooker's Impact on Yondu's Character

Yondu's character arc in the sequel focused on his relationship with Peter Quill and his transformation from an antihero to a true hero. Rooker's ability to convey Yondu's emotional journey added depth to the character. His scenes with Chris Pratt, particularly their farewell, were among the most emotional moments in the film.

Pom Klementieff as Mantis

Pom Klementieff, a French actress and dancer, played the role of Mantis, a humanoid alien with the ability to sense and manipulate emotions. Klementieff's performance brought a sense of innocence and vulnerability to the character, making her a standout in the Guardians of the Galaxy 2 cast.

Klementieff's Contribution to Mantis' Character

Mantis' character arc in the sequel focused on her journey of self-discovery and her growing bond with the Guardians. Klementieff's ability to convey Mantis' emotions through her performance added depth to the character. Her interactions with Drax and the rest of the team provided some of the film's most humorous and heartfelt moments.

New Characters Introduced in Guardians of the Galaxy 2

Guardians of the Galaxy 2 introduced several new characters, including Ego, played by Kurt Russell, and Ayesha, played by Elizabeth Debicki. These characters added new dimensions to the story, expanding the MCU's universe.

  • Ego: Played by Kurt Russell, Ego is Peter Quill's father and a celestial being. Russell's portrayal of Ego added complexity to the story, exploring themes of family and identity.
  • Ayesha: Played by Elizabeth Debicki, Ayesha is the leader of the Sovereign and a formidable antagonist. Debicki's performance brought a sense of elegance and power to the character, making her a memorable addition to the Guardians of the Galaxy 2 cast.
